Description

Schäfer-Fröhlich Felsenberg GG 2022 is a razor-sharp, intensely mineral dry Riesling from one of the Nahe’s most dramatic grand cru sites. Sourced from the stony, volcanic slopes of Schlossböckelheimer Felsenberg, this wine captures the tension between ripe fruit, salinity and cool, smoky depth. As a Grosses Gewächs (GG), it represents the top tier of dry Riesling in Germany, crafted for both precision and longevity.

Tasting Notes
In the glass, the 2022 Felsenberg GG shows a pale straw to light lemon colour with green reflections, hinting at its youthful energy. The nose opens with pure, crisp apple and citrus tones, layered with crushed citrus leaves, fern, and a delicate smoky nuance from the volcanic soils. Subtle herbal notes weave through the aromatics, giving the wine an almost wild, hillside character. On the palate, this is bone dry, linear and intensely saline from the very first sip. Bright lemon and grapefruit flavours drive the core, with sparks of lime and green apple. The citrus character gradually deepens toward grapefruit zest and pith, bringing a fine, spicy grip. Beneath the fruit lies a firm backbone of stony minerality and pronounced saltiness, giving the wine both structure and length. Young, taut and focused now, it has excellent aging potential: over 8–15 years it should gain more layers of texture, smoke and complexity while maintaining its vibrant acidity.

Production
The Felsenberg vineyard in the Nahe is a steep, rocky site of volcanic origin, overlooking the river and benefiting from reflected light and warmth, yet challenged by morning mist and high humidity. These conditions demand meticulous vineyard work, as botrytis must be carefully avoided in the grapes destined for dry Grosses Gewächs. The Riesling is harvested by hand from various parcels at different elevations, allowing precise selection and optimal ripeness across the site. In the cellar, fermentation is guided to preserve clarity and purity—any early fermentation notes quickly give way to the wine’s clean, crystalline profile. The result is a tightly focused, mineral-driven Riesling that translates the Felsenberg’s stony, volcanic terroir with remarkable precision.

Food & Serving
This Felsenberg GG is superb with refined seafood and lighter dishes that can showcase its salinity and citrus edge: think oysters, scallop ceviche, sashimi, grilled prawns or simply prepared white fish with herbs and lemon. It also pairs beautifully with goat cheese, fresh cheeses, and vegetable-driven cuisine like asparagus, fennel, or citrus-accented salads. Serve cool but not icy, around 9–11°C (48–52°F), to let the aromatics unfold. A brief decant of 30–60 minutes for young bottles can help the wine open up, especially if serving alongside more complex dishes.

Producer
Schäfer-Fröhlich is one of the leading estates of the Nahe, known for ultra-precise, intensely mineral Rieslings that are among Germany’s most sought-after. Under the guidance of Tim Fröhlich, the estate has become a benchmark for Grosses Gewächs wines from steep, rocky sites like Felsenberg and other famed crus. The combination of meticulous vineyard work, low yields and sensitive, terroir-focused winemaking has brought Schäfer-Fröhlich significant acclaim from international critics and Riesling enthusiasts alike, cementing its status as a cornerstone producer in the Nahe and in the wider world of fine German wine.
